Akohekohe

The Akohekohe, or Crested Honeycreeper, is a critically endangered Hawaiian bird weighing about 27 g with a wingspan near 18 cm. Endemic to the windward slopes of Haleakala on Maui, it is recognised by its spectacular white-tufted crest and striking orange nape, feeding primarily on nectar from native flowers.
